参考视频教程:    **Python操作三大主流数据库  ** MySQL是一款免费开源的关系型数据库软件。对于个人开发使用和中小型企业来说,MySQL提供的功能已经绰绰有余,因其免费开源的特点,可以大大降低总体成本。

本文就MySQL数据库,记述免费版MySQL的安装与配置,及数据库管理工具简单介绍。

1.下载MySQL安装包

方法1:官网下载

MySQL官网:https://www.mysql.com/

1.进入MySQL官网https://www.mysql.com/,导航选择 DOWNLOADS, 点击下面的红框 MySQL Community (GPL) Downloads >>

  1. 选择下载MySQL社区版 MySQL Community Server

3.选择操作系统并下载安装包(免安装版) Windows (x86, 64-bit), ZIP Archive

<br />

方法2:懒人下载

网盘链接:https://pan.baidu.com/s/1ekPUveKi_JmsqvJNyTfRqw

提取码:m03y

2.MySQL安装

注意:a. 安装的目录应当放在指定位置;b. 绝对路径中避免出现中文

  1. C盘创建mysql目录(没有要求目录名和位置,方便管理而已) C:\mysql,如图

  2. 将下载的MySQL安装包解压至 C:\mysql,如图

3.MySQL配置

管理员方式打开CMD,如图

  1. 切换到MySQL的bin目录下,如图:

  2. 安装MySQL的服务:mysqld --install

因为我的计算机已经安装了MySQL,所以提示 已安装/已安装的位置

已安装的提示信息

安装成功,如图

未安装MySQL,执行 mysqld --install 安装MySQL服务,提示安装成功的信息

  1. 初始化mysql,在这里,初始化会产生一个随机密码,如下图框框所示,记住这个密码:mysqld --initialize --console

  2. 开启mysql的服务:net start mysql

  3. 登录验证,mysql是否安装成功!(要注意上面产生的随机密码,不包括前面符号前面的空格,否则会登陆失败),如果和下图所示一样,则说明你的mysql已经安装成功!注意,一定要先开启服务,不然会登陆失败,出现拒绝访问的提示符!!!

<br />

  1. 修改密码:alter user 'root'@'localhost' identified by 'root';

    Query OK 即修改成功

  2. 重新登陆,密码修改成功:

配置环境变量
  1. 点击"我的电脑"-->"属性"-->''高级系统设置''-->''环境变量'':

  2. 添加系统变量

  3. 添加 PATH 变量

<br />

  1. 配置完成之后,每当我们想要用命令行使用mysql时,只需要win+R,-->输入"cmd"打开命令行,之后输入登录sql语句即可。
至此,MySQL安装及配置完毕

4.数据库连接工具

因为使用的数据库是MySQL,这里有一款免安装的 navicat for MySQL 免费软件,针对MySQL数据库的管理工具,非常友好的在工具界面进行数据库管理,免去命令行的繁琐!

免安装版本:

网盘链接:https://pan.baidu.com/s/1jVs_rihDwO8bw0Y_1cqYqw

提取码:4zxp

  1. 连接MySQL
注意:连接的时候可能会出现以下错误

navicat: client does not support authentication protocol requested by server; consider upgrading Mysql client

解决:

1、use mysql;

2、alter user 'root'@'localhost' identified with mysql_native_password by '********';

3、flush privileges;

如图:


关键词:MySQL 数据库 安装 教程 Navicat

参考:

MySQL安装配置:https://www.cnblogs.com/winton-nfs/p/11524007.html
Navicat: https://blog.csdn.net/zhangjing0320/article/details/91045149